Transaction 30d0776446f6f3b87848bad0878c39ac61cd81bcd7f90ca367fbf0e1ef440c9e
1 Input
1 Output
-
30d0776446f6f3b87848bad0878c39ac61cd81bcd7f90ca367fbf0e1ef440c9e:0
- value
- 23081559
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d75d83388cc01f544b92075f9cce7082151517d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q7B8WsYvVwD66vt22dQhvm3dejoSWYWHm